使用black+ isort + file watch 实现对python代码的自动格式化

安装时遇到的问题:在安装black的时候,我在使用本体环境时使用pip install black安装报错,但是在pycharm的

1.下载black  下载命令为:pip install black

 

2.使用 where black 命令获取black的安装地址。记录此时获取的地址

 

3.下载file watch插件。setting-plugins-file watch

 

 

4.点击setting-tools-file wachters,点击左下角的“+”号,选择第一项。

 

 

 5.进入到此页面,按照下图进行配置即可

 

 

 

因black 无法对导入数据进行格式化,所以需再加上isort

 

 

 

 

下载命令:pip install isort 

配置方法同black

 

 

 

配置好之后,在右侧有两个选项:global和object。选择global则在所有项目中均会展示,是否启用可根据前面的复选框是否勾选来控制。

选择object 则仅对此项目展示,是否启用可根据前面的复选框是否勾选来控制。

 

 

posted @ 2021-05-24 11:10  Amanda520yl  阅读(418)  评论(0)    收藏  举报